The new season in Call of Duty: Modern Warfare and Warzone is starting soon. A new trailer sets the stage and reveals the release date.
When does Season 4 start? Although there were no official details provided so far, a new trailer has now clarified: The new season starts on June 3, 2020.

Captain Price is back in Season 4
Speculations confirmed: Initial teasers had already provided hints that Captain Price might be present as an operator in Season 4. A “Senior Operator” wearing a hat suspiciously resembling Captain Price was shown in blurry images.
The new trailer now clearly shows: Captain Price will definitely play a role in the new season. So far, the cult character has only been seen as an NPC in the campaign. Already in Season 3, Operator Alex was introduced as a new option in multiplayer – Captain Price could now be the next character to receive this treatment.
